Sans Normal Erguf 9 is a very light, normal width, low contrast, italic, normal x-height font.

This typeface is a slender, monoline italic with a clean, geometric construction. Curves are smooth and open, with circular bowls and softly rounded terminals that keep the forms light and continuous. The slant is consistent across uppercase, lowercase, and figures, creating a steady forward rhythm, while spacing and counters remain generous for an uncluttered texture in text. Uppercase shapes feel simplified and streamlined, and the numerals follow the same restrained, rounded logic for a cohesive set.

This font suits elegant branding systems, boutique packaging, and editorial display where a refined italic voice is desired. It performs well for headlines, pull quotes, and short-to-medium text blocks set with ample leading, especially in layouts that favor minimalism and whitespace. It can also work for product names, menus, and lookbooks where a sleek, contemporary tone is important.

The overall tone is quiet and elegant, with a contemporary, design-forward feel. Its thin stroke and measured italic angle suggest sophistication rather than emphasis, giving text a polished, fashion-leaning personality. The rounded geometry keeps it approachable and calm, avoiding harshness even at larger sizes.

The design appears intended to provide a modern italic sans with a delicate, polished presence and a strong emphasis on smooth geometry. Its consistent slant and simplified forms aim for a graceful flow in running text while maintaining a crisp, contemporary silhouette for display use.

Diagonal strokes and joins stay crisp and controlled, contributing to a delicate, precise silhouette. Round letters and figures read as carefully balanced, and the consistent slant helps unify mixed-case settings. The light color and open forms make it feel best suited to situations where subtlety and white space are part of the design.
